To modernize the MDM Hub objects, upload your mapped files. The modernization process standardizes the uploaded configuration files into multiple JSON files.
During standardization, the modernization process validates the MDM Hub configuration against MDM SaaS limits and thresholds. For example, the total number of searchable fields across the MDM Hub and MDM SaaS for a business entity is checked against the allowed limit of 30 fields. If the count exceeds the allowed limit, you can't continue with the modernization process until you disable enough searchable fields to meet the limits. If 40 fields are searchable but the limit is 30, you must disable the searchable property for 10 fields before you proceed.
Consider the following guidelines when you modify the field properties of a business entity:
•If business entity fields in the MDM Hub are mapped to predefined business entity fields in MDM SaaS, the modernization process uses the properties of the fields in MDM SaaS.
•If business entity fields in the MDM Hub are mapped to custom business entity fields in MDM SaaS, the modernization process uses the properties of the field in the MDM Hub.
•If base object columns in the MDM Hub are mapped to predefined or custom business entity fields in MDM SaaS, the modernization process uses the properties of the fields in MDM SaaS. Base object columns don't support field properties, such as searchable and facetable.
•After standardization, you can view the field properties of business entities that are ready for modernization. The business entities that exceeded the defined field property limits are highlighted in red. To stay within limits and proceed to the next step, disable the properties of the fields in the affected business entities.
•You can't disable a field property of a business entity field that has dependent objects unless you remove the dependency.
